The Delta San Francisco Peninsula Foundation is a non-profit organization founded in 1999, created to provide scholarships to deserving high school seniors from San Francisco and the San Francisco peninsula. The Foundation exists to improve the quality of life for students in the San Francisco-Peninsula area, by supporting programs that foster educational growth.
Scholarships are awarded for four years of undergraduate studies for the purpose of motivating students to attend college. Students must meet the eligibility criteria , which include intellectual promise, good work habits, high character, and financial need.
The Foundation has successfully raised more than $200,000, and has established the Winfred Burks-Houcks and Evelyn Banks-Neely Award.
